In August 2008, my husband tried to murder me in an act of domestic violence. Before strangling me, he took a butcher knife and slashed 94 of my paintings. (I am an artist). I have spent the last year in and out of court dates, bond hearings and finally a guilty plea, all in hopes of keeping my baby daughter and myself safe from the monster that was my husband.
I have developed an organization called BAVA: Be a Voice Arts, where I travel, sharing my butchered artwork and the story of my abuse — yet more importantly, the moving beyond victim to survivor to a woman leading a thriving life!
